About the Role

ivision — a Microsoft Solutions Partner with 22+ years of Microsoft partnership, 5x Solutions Partner designations, and 6x Advanced Specializations — is hiring a Principal Consultant, Azure to join our Modern Work, Cloud & AI Practice.

This is a hybrid technical leadership role spanning consulting delivery, pre-sales architecture, and practice development. You'll be the senior technical voice on complex Azure engagements — from landing zone design and enterprise datacenter migrations to application & database modernization — while mentoring a high-performing team of Senior Consultants.

What You'll Do

  • Architect and deliver enterprise-scale Azure Landing Zones, migrations, and modernization programs using CAF and the Well-Architected Framework.
  • Lead App & Database Modernization programs — re-architect legacy 3-tier client/server apps to Azure-native PaaS (App Service, AKS, Functions, Azure SQL DB/MI), aligning with CAF landing zones and Private Endpoint patterns.
  • Lead technical pre-sales — discovery, assessments, scoping, LOE, and SOW development — partnering with Account Executives and Practice Directors.
  • Engage C-level executives as a trusted advisor on cloud strategy and transformation.
  • Build reusable IP — reference architectures, scoping toolkits, runbooks — and grow ivision's Azure offering portfolio, including ownership of the App & DB Modernization service.
  • Mentor Senior and mid-level consultants; drive Microsoft Azure Specialization wins.

What You Bring

  • 10+ years in IT consulting; 5+ years architecting and migrating workloads to Microsoft Azure.
  • 3+ years as a Solutions/Enterprise/Lead Architect on medium-to-large enterprise migrations.
  • 3+ years architecting application modernization programs (3-tier → Azure PaaS).
  • Deep expertise across Azure networking, identity, security, governance, IaC (Bicep/Terraform), AKS, App Service, Azure SQL DB/MI, AVD, and FinOps.
  • Strong executive presence, exceptional technical writing, and a collaborative, mentor-first mindset.

Certifications

Required: AZ-305, AZ-104

Strongly Preferred: AZ-500, AZ-204, AZ-700, AZ-400, CKA/CKAD
